A patient of Tuberculosis remains contagious as long as his sputum or more correctly his phlegm contains Tuberculous bacilli. Such people are called "open" cases. Persons whose sputum or phlegm does not contain TB germs are called "closed" cases. They do not spread TB. Phlegm examination decides.Time limit of treatment is not the deciding factor. But generally it is about six weeks
